Picture this: You're standing at the edge of a glacial lake in Patagonia, but instead of soaking in the mystical energy of this natural wonder, you're elbowing through a sea of 200 tourists, all jockeying for the same Instagram shot. Someone's selfie stick whacks your shoulder. A tour guide with a megaphone like voice drowns out the mountain winds. This is mass tourism, and it's robbing travellers of the very experiences they crossed oceans to find!

Now imagine a different scene: You're with just eight fellow adventurers, standing across from a glacier that most travellers will never see. Your expert guide shares stories as you sip gourmet coffee or a crisp white wine. No crowds. No chaos. Just raw, unfiltered connection with the landscape and culture around you.

That's the ROAM difference...

Mass tourism has transformed even the world's most breathtaking destinations into Instagram moments. When 40 to 60 people descend on a location simultaneously, something fundamental breaks. Local communities don't welcome you as curious travelers: they see you as part of the daily invasion, another wave in an endless tide of tourism.

These cookie-cutter tours follow the same tired formulas specifically designed to process tourists like an assembly line. You're not experiencing a destination: you're checking boxes on a predetermined itinerary that thousands completed before you and thousands more will follow tomorrow!

The economics tell an even more troubling story. Studies show that in mass tourism, profits flow upward to international corporations rather than the families and communities that actually call these places home. That "authentic local restaurant" your big bus tour stops at? It's likely owned by the same conglomerate that owns your hotel. The cultural experience has been sanitized, packaged, and stripped of everything that made it special in the first place.

When you shrink a trip down to 8-12 adventurers, magic happens! The entire dynamic shifts from observation to participation, from surface-level sightseeing to genuine cultural immersion.

Small groups move differently through the world. You can squeeze into that incredible family-run restaurant tucked down a side street: the one that seats exactly ten people and serves recipes passed down for four generations. You can accept spontaneous invitations from locals who would never approach a massive tour group. You can pivot when your guide spots an unexpected opportunity: like a village celebration happening just off your route or a local artisan willing to share their craft.

This intimacy creates what researchers call "cultural bridging." Your guide isn't herding and counting heads: they're facilitating meaningful exchanges, translating not just words but context, history, and nuance. Those unplanned moments become the stories you'll tell for years!

At ROAM Adventures, we've built our entire philosophy around this principle. Our expeditions venture into territories where intimacy with nature isn't just a marketing slogan: it's a requirement. We're talking about camping at the toe of majestic glaciers, hiking through primeval landscapes that remain essentially unchanged for millennia, and accessing regions where visitor numbers are strictly regulated to preserve their wild character.

These aren't destinations you'll find in mainstream travel brochures. They're the places that reward those willing to venture beyond the beaten path, where the reward isn't a photo op but a profound sense of discovery and connection!
